BYD Company Limited (OTCMKTS:BYDDF – Get Free Report) was the recipient of a significant growth in short interest in September. As of September 15th, there was short interest totalling 1,556,900 shares, a growth of 21.7% from the August 31st total of 1,279,300 shares. Based on an average daily volume of 65,300 shares, the short-interest ratio is currently 23.8 days.
BYD Trading Up 4.3 %
BYDDF stock traded up $1.47 during midday trading on Friday, reaching $35.41. The company had a trading volume of 126,402 shares, compared to its average volume of 99,781. The company has a 50 day moving average of $29.71 and a two-hundred day moving average of $28.68. The company has a market capitalization of $103.09 billion, a P/E ratio of 24.25 and a beta of 0.29. BYD has a 1 year low of $21.80 and a 1 year high of $36.00.
